توضیحات
ايسي TB62209FG يک ايسي درايور استپر موتور توسط micro-step pseudo sine wave. که از يک ديکودر داخلي براي کلاک ورودي ميکرواستپ بهره ميبرد ميباشد.
*ويژگي ها :
*درايور استپر موتور از نوع Bipolar که به راحتي توسط يک ايسي کنترل ميشود
*ديکودر داخلي و مبدل ديجيتال به انالوگ براي ميکرو استپ
*مدار چارج پامپ داخلي که تنها به دوخازن خارجي نياز دارد
*ولتاژ خروجي تا 40 ولت
*فرکانس عملياتي تا 100 کيلوهرتز
Description
The TB62209FG is a stepping motor driver driven by chopper
micro-step pseudo sine wave.
The TB62209FG integrates a decoder for CLK input in micro
steps as a system to facilitate driving a two-phase stepping motor
using micro-step pseudo sine waves. Micro-step pseudo sine
waves are optimal for driving stepping motors with low-torque
ripples and at low oscillation. Thus, the TB62209FG can easily
drive stepping motors with low-torque ripples and at high
efficiency.
Also, TB62209FG consists of output steps by DMOS (Power
MOS FET), and that makes it possible to control the output
power dissipation much lower than ordinary IC with bipolar
transistor output.
The IC supports Mixed Decay mode for switching the attenuation ratio at chopping. The switching time for the
attenuation ratio can be switched in four stages according to the load.
Features
• Bipolar stepping motor can be controlled by a single driver IC
• Monolithic BiCD IC
• Low ON-resistance of Ron = 0.5 Ohm (Tj = 25°C @1.0 A: typ.)
• Built-in decoder and 4-bit DA converters for micro steps
• Built-in ISD, TSD, VDD &VM power monitor (reset) circuit for protection
• Built-in charge pump circuit (two external capacitors)
• 36-pin power flat package (HSOP36-P-450-0.65)
• Output voltage: 40 V max
• Output current: 1.8 A/phase max
• 2-phase, 1-2 (type 2) phase, W1-2 phase, 2W1-2 phase, 4W1-2 phase, or motor lock mode can be
selected.
• Built-in Mixed Decay mode enables specification of four-stage attenuation ratio.
• Chopping frequency can be set by external resistors and capacitors.
High-speed chopping possible at 100 kHz or higher.
